Corporate Partnership Intern
Summer 2026 | Full-Time Paid Internship | Lake Country DockHounds Baseball
The Lake Country DockHounds, proud members of the American Association of Professional Baseball, are seeking a Corporate Partnership Intern for the 2026 season at Wisconsin Brewing Company Park in Oconomowoc, WI.
This internship offers valuable experience in sports business operations and partnership management. You’ll work directly with the Corporate Sales team to activate, fulfill, and track sponsor relationships, all while gaining insight into the behind-the-scenes business side of professional sports.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Work alongside the Corporate Sales Manager to execute all sponsorship activations.
- Assist with partnership fulfillment by tracking deadlines, deliverables, and communication between partners and the sales team.
- Maintain accurate partner documentation, including updating contact information, tracking activation activity, and capturing photos.
- Support the creation of annual proof of performance/recap reports for assigned partners.
- Contribute to the sales process by generating ideas, assisting with proposal development, and participating in meetings with prospective partners.
- Collaborate with other departments as needed to support overall team operations and events.
Internship Details
- Schedule: Mid-April–Mid-September 2026 (includes office hours, 50 home games, and additional events at WBC Park such as concerts and festivals).
- Compensation: Up to $3,000 for the summer.
- Location: Wisconsin Brewing Company Park, Oconomowoc, WI.
- Focus: Gain real-world experience in sponsorship activation, client relations, and sports sales strategy.
